Vents
Spring-loaded constructions have a screened vent
assembly (Key 24) installed in the ¼" NPT spring
case vent opening. If a remote vent is required,
remove the vent assembly and install a remote vent
line.
Pressure loaded constructions have a bleed orifice
fitting (Key 38) installed in an extra outlet connection
of the loading regulator. The function of this fitting is
to bleed loading pressure during operation of the
regulator or relief valve.
Warning: The bleed orifice fitting
continuously vents a small amount of gas. If
the regulator or relief valve is located where
accumulation of the vented gas will create
an explosion hazard, install a remote vent
line to carry the vented gas to a safe area.
The bleed orifice is furnished with a ¼" NPT
screened opening; remove the screen and
install remote vent line.
All remote vent lines must have as large an inside
diameter as possible. The vent line should be as
short as possible with a minimum number of bends
and elbows. Protect all vent openings against
entrance of rain, snow or any other foreign material
that may plug the vent or affect operation of the
regulator or relief valve. Inspect all vent openings
periodically to be sure they are not plugged.
Overpressure Protection
As is the case with most regulators, the Type 630 HP
spring-loaded and pressure-loaded regulators have
outlet pressure ratings that are lower than the inlet
pressure ratings. Overpressure protection must be
provided if the actual inlet pressure can exceed the
outlet pressure rating. Overpressure protection may
also be required for the loading regulator and main
regulator spring case of pressure loaded regulators
and relief valves.

+ Inlet pressure must not exceed the sum of the actual outlet pressure setting and the maximum allowable pressure drop. For example, with an outlet
pressure setting of 200 psig and a 3/8" port dia. (maximum allowable pressure drop of 500 psig), the maximum allowable inlet pressure is 700 psig.
++ Nitrile valve discs are normally furnished for pressure drops to 200 psi. For better erosion resistance, nylon valve discs are normally furnished for
higher-pressure drops.
Some erosion of valve discs occurs at all pressure drops due to solid particles in the flow stream. The rate of erosion is higher with large amounts of
impurities in the flow stream and with higher pressure drops. Valve discs and other regulator parts must be inspected periodically for erosion and
damage and must be replaced as necessary.

WARNING: Over pressuring any portion of this
equipment may cause damage to regular parts,
leaks in the regulator or personal injury due to
bursting of pressure-containing parts or
explosion of accumulated gas.
To prevent overpressure, provide an appropriate
overpressure protection device to ensure that none
of the limits listed in tables 1 through 5 will be
exceeded.
Regulator or relief valve operation below the limits
specified in tables 1 through 5 does not preclude the
possibility of damage from external sources or from
debris in the gas line. Inspect the regulator for
damage following any over pressuring condition.
Loading Regulator Supply Pressure
Use a clean, dry gas as supply pressure for the
loading regulator of pressure loaded regulators or
relief valves. Connect the supply to the ¼" NPT inlet
connection of the loading regulator. The supply
pressure may be obtained from the upstream piping,
but be certain adequate overpressure protection is
provided for the loading regulator and for the spring
case of the main regulator or relief valve.
